Care & Maintenance of high magnification microscope for blood cell analysis

Care & Maintenance of high magnification microscope for blood cell analysis

To continue functioning optimally, the high magnification microscope for blood cell analysis must be treated to regular maintenance with attention to detail. Clean lenses with soft strokes using microfiber cloths or dedicated wipes. Avoid spraying cleaners directly on the optics. Keep the stage and focus assembly residue and corrosion free. Always shut down when cleaning electrical components. When storing, cover the high magnification microscope for blood cell analysis and place it in a dry, temperature-controlled environment. Periodic service inspections will ensure accurate focusing, smooth operation, and long-term durability.

FAQ

  • Q: What is the lifespan of a microscope? A: With proper care and maintenance, a microscope can last for many years, providing consistent optical performance and stability.

    Q: How does the objective lens affect image quality in a microscope? A: The objective lens determines magnification and resolution; high-quality lenses produce sharper, more accurate images of specimens.

    Q: Can a microscope be used to view live specimens? A: Yes, many microscope models support live-cell observation, allowing users to study biological processes in real time under controlled conditions.

    Q: What is the function of the condenser in a microscope? A: The condenser focuses light onto the specimen, enhancing illumination and improving contrast for clear image viewing.

    Q: How should a microscope be transported safely? A: Carry the microscope with both hands—one under the base and one on the arm—to prevent damage or misalignment of delicate parts.
